The film was a showcase of high-speed cinematography. Unlike typical films shot at 24 frames per second, most of 300 was shot at high speeds between 50 and 150 fps, allowing for the iconic, fluid slow-motion action sequences where blood sprays through the air in beautiful, horrific arcs. Cinematographer Larry Fong utilized a mix of ARRIFLEX and Panavision cameras to capture the raw, visceral energy of the Spartan warriors. The film’s post-production was equally intense, using a digital intermediate process that allowed the filmmakers to manipulate every frame, adjusting colors and contrasts to create the gritty, golden-hued atmosphere of the ancient world.

Snyder, working with cinematographer Larry Fong, created a desaturated, high-contrast "CGI look" that was heavily influenced by the graphic novel's art. The entire film was shot primarily on blue screens, with real actors composited into fully CGI-rendered environments. Of the film's 1,500 cuts, 1,300 involved some form of visual effect, creating a live-action and animation hybrid. While the plot was sometimes criticized as simplistic, the stunning visuals and hyper-stylized action sequences became a cultural phenomenon, grossing over $468 million worldwide against a $65 million budget.

: Most films are shot "full frame" but matted (cropped) at the top and bottom for a widescreen theatrical release (e.g., 2.35:1). An "Open Matte" version reveals this extra vertical information, providing a taller image that often fills 16:9 home screens without black bars.
